Artificial intelligence is revolutionizing the trucking industry, particularly through advancements in autonomous vehicles that enhance safety and efficiency. One notable development is the integration of AI-driven systems in electric semi-trucks, such as those pioneered by Tesla. According to reports from Reuters in December 2022, Tesla began delivering its first Semi trucks to customers like PepsiCo, marking a significant milestone in AI-enabled logistics. These vehicles incorporate advanced AI algorithms for autonomous driving, including features like automatic emergency braking and adaptive cruise control, which are crucial for highway safety. In the context of winter driving challenges, AI technologies are being developed to detect and mitigate risks such as snow accumulation on trailers. For instance, a study published by the National Highway Traffic Safety Administration in 2023 highlighted how AI-powered sensors can identify hazardous conditions like ice or snow buildup, potentially preventing accidents caused by flying debris. This is especially relevant as the trucking sector faces increasing regulatory scrutiny; the Federal Motor Carrier Safety Administration reported in 2024 that weather-related incidents account for approximately 23 percent of commercial vehicle crashes. Companies like Waymo and Aurora are also advancing AI in trucking, with Waymo announcing in October 2023 the expansion of its autonomous trucking operations in Texas, utilizing AI to navigate complex environments. These innovations stem from broader AI trends, including machine learning models trained on vast datasets from lidar, radar, and camera inputs, enabling real-time decision-making. The industry context reveals a growing market, with McKinsey estimating in a 2023 report that autonomous trucking could reduce operating costs by up to 45 percent by 2030, driven by AI's ability to optimize routes and predict maintenance needs. Furthermore, AI's role in predictive analytics helps in forecasting weather impacts, ensuring safer operations during adverse conditions like heavy snowfall.

From a business perspective, the adoption of AI in trucking presents substantial market opportunities, particularly in logistics and supply chain management. A 2024 analysis by Deloitte indicates that the global autonomous vehicle market, including trucks, is projected to reach $10 trillion by 2030, with AI as a key enabler. Businesses can monetize these technologies through subscription-based AI software updates, similar to Tesla's Full Self-Driving package, which generated over $1 billion in revenue as reported in Tesla's Q3 2023 earnings call. Implementation challenges include high initial costs and the need for robust infrastructure, but solutions like partnerships with tech firms are emerging; for example, Amazon's collaboration with Rivian in 2023 for AI-enhanced delivery vans demonstrates scalable models. The competitive landscape features key players like Tesla, which delivered its first Semis in 2022, and startups like TuSimple, which raised $350 million in funding as per a TechCrunch article from February 2021. Regulatory considerations are paramount, with the U.S. Department of Transportation issuing guidelines in 2024 for AI safety standards in commercial vehicles, emphasizing compliance to avoid liabilities. Ethical implications involve job displacement for drivers, but best practices include retraining programs, as seen in UPS's initiatives reported in 2023. Market trends show a shift towards electrification combined with AI, with BloombergNEF predicting in 2024 that electric trucks will comprise 20 percent of the market by 2030, creating opportunities for AI-driven fleet management software that optimizes energy use and reduces emissions.

Technically, AI in autonomous trucks relies on sophisticated neural networks and sensor fusion, addressing implementation considerations like data privacy and system reliability. A breakthrough detailed in a 2023 IEEE paper involves AI models that process multimodal data to detect anomalies such as snow on trailers, using computer vision algorithms with accuracy rates exceeding 95 percent in tests. Challenges include handling edge cases in adverse weather, but solutions like edge computing, as implemented by NVIDIA's Drive platform in 2024, enable faster on-board processing. Future implications point to fully autonomous fleets by 2035, according to a Gartner forecast from 2023, potentially transforming global supply chains. Predictions include AI's integration with 5G for real-time fleet coordination, reducing downtime by 30 percent as per an IDC report in 2024. The competitive edge lies with companies investing in proprietary AI, like Tesla's Dojo supercomputer announced in 2021 for training models. Ethical best practices emphasize transparent AI decision-making to build trust, while regulatory compliance involves adhering to ISO standards updated in 2023 for automotive AI. Overall, these developments underscore AI's potential to enhance safety and efficiency in trucking, with business opportunities in scalable AI solutions for winter operations.
